    KCR reveals candidates for four Lok Sabha seats

    Hyderabad: The BRS chief K Chandrashekar Rao announced party candidates for four Lok Sabha segments – Karimnagar, Peddapally, Khammam, and Mahabubabad after meetings with leaders from those areas at Telangana Bhavan. Former Planning Board vice-chairman B Vinod Kumar will run again in Karimnagar, while former minister Koppula Eshwar will contest in Peddapally. Nama Nageswara Rao and Maloth Kavitha were chosen for Khammam and Mahabubabad respectively.

    KCR also addressed the speculation of Bhadrachalam MLA Tellam Venkat Rao possibly leaving the party. Rao is rumored to be joining the Congress on March 11 after meeting with CM Revanth Reddy. Despite potential losses, KCR remains optimistic and plans to appoint three coordinators for each constituency to navigate any obstacles.

    The BRS chief emphasized that setbacks are common in politics and cited historical examples like NT Rama Rao facing challenges in elections. He urged BRS leaders to capitalize on the Congress party’s current criticism to secure an advantage.
